Coalition deal under discussion includes Attorney General split, override clause, October elections

A coalition deal is being discussed in Israel's government that would give the right wing the split of the Attorney General's office and an override clause. The ultra-Orthodox parties would receive the Daycare Law and the Basic Law: Torah Study, at least in a first reading. Prime Minister Netanyahu would get elections scheduled for the end of October as part of the arrangement.
